Written Answers. - School Sports and Physical Education Facilities.

75.

asked the Minister for Education the number of post-primary schools/colleges both vocational and secondary in the country having a total of more than 750 students and lacking the facility of a sports hall or comparable indoor sporting and physical education facility; the number and names of such schools which have been awarded grants from the national lottery for the provision of such facilities; and if she will make a statement on the matter.

The statistical information sought by the Deputy is being compiled at present by my Department and will be made available to him as soon as possible.

The schools involved in the second part of the Deputy's question are as follows: Portmarnock Community School, County Dublin; Ballywaltrim Community School, County Wicklow.
